Developer proposes 50-unit apartment building on W. Washington Avenue
Developer Erik Minton and Dr. John Bonsett-Veal want to replace Bonsett-Veal’s current optometry office at 425 W. Washington Ave. with a building that would include 50 apartments, two commercial spaces — one for Bonsett-Veal and the other for a health club — and 63 underground parking spaces. Minton and Bonsett-Veal tried twice before to redevelop the lot (in 2005 and 2008) and hope the third time is the charm. Formal plans have been submitted to the city.
